> I have heard/read somewhere that Wisconsin not getting home ice in the
> playoffs cost the WCHA $100,000.  If so, would someone like to clue me in as
> to what that's all about?  Thnkx

It is called gate reciepts.  The Dane County Coliseum (home
to UW) holds 8600 for hockey.  The new Marriucci is the only rink
in the conference that holds more.  So consider if the series goes
three games-25,800 total for the series.
 
This is sort of peanuts compared to what could happen if
Bucky doesn't make the Final Five.  It is being held at the
Bradley Center this year.  I have heard reports that the WCHA
and the city of Milwaukee could lose over $250,000. (ouch babe)
